How to Make Roasted Beet & Pear Salad Bowl

Now that you have all your ingredients ready, let’s dive into the steps to create this delightful Roasted Beet & Pear Salad Bowl. Each step is simple, and I promise you’ll feel like a culinary rockstar by the end!

Step 1: Preheat the Oven

First things first, preheat your oven to 400°F. Preheating is crucial because it ensures that the beets roast evenly. This temperature helps caramelize their natural sugars, bringing out that sweet, earthy flavor we all love.

Step 2: Prepare the Beets

Next, grab those beautiful beets and give them a good rinse. Pat them dry, then rub them with a drizzle of olive oil. This not only adds flavor but also helps the skins come off easily later. Once they’re coated, wrap each beet in foil. This keeps them moist while roasting, ensuring they turn out tender and delicious.

Step 3: Roast the Beets

Place the wrapped beets on a baking sheet and pop them in the oven. Roast for about 45 to 60 minutes. You’ll know they’re done when a fork easily pierces through. The aroma wafting through your kitchen will be heavenly, trust me!

Step 4: Cool and Cut the Beets

Once the beets are roasted, carefully unwrap them and let them cool for a few minutes. The skins should slide off easily with a gentle rub. Cut the beets into big wedges, and set them aside. This step is like unwrapping a present; the vibrant color inside is always a delightful surprise!

Step 5: Sauté the Pears

Now, let’s move on to the pears. In a skillet, melt a tablespoon of butter over medium heat. Add the pear wedges and cook them for about 2 to 3 minutes on each side until they turn golden brown. This step adds a lovely caramelized flavor that pairs beautifully with the beets.

Step 6: Drizzle with Honey

To elevate the flavor of the pears, drizzle them with honey and cook for an additional 30 seconds. This sweet touch enhances their natural sweetness and creates a lovely glaze. Your kitchen will smell like a cozy bakery!

Step 7: Assemble the Salad

In a large bowl, start with a generous layer of arugula or spring mix. Pile on the roasted beet wedges and the warm, caramelized pears. The colors will be stunning, and your heart will sing with joy as you see this masterpiece come together.

Step 8: Add Toppings

Finally, it’s time to finish off your salad. Sprinkle crumbled blue cheese or feta over the top, followed by the chopped pistachios for that perfect crunch. Don’t forget to add a sprig of rosemary for a beautiful presentation and a hint of fragrance. Your Roasted Beet & Pear Salad Bowl is now ready to be devoured!

Tips for Success

  • Choose firm, ripe pears for the best flavor and texture.
  • Don’t rush the roasting; let the beets get fork-tender for maximum sweetness.
  • For a pop of color, consider adding pomegranate seeds as a garnish.
  • Make extra roasted beets; they’re great in sandwiches or as a side dish.
  • Feel free to experiment with different nuts for added crunch!

FAQs about Roasted Beet & Pear Salad Bowl

Can I make this salad ahead of time?

Absolutely! You can roast the beets and sauté the pears in advance. Just store them separately in the fridge. When you’re ready to serve, assemble the salad with fresh arugula and toppings. This makes it a perfect option for meal prep!

What can I substitute for blue cheese?

If blue cheese isn’t your thing, feta is a fantastic alternative. It offers a similar creamy texture but with a milder flavor. You could also try goat cheese for a tangy twist!

How do I store leftovers?

Leftovers can be stored in an airtight container in the fridge for up to three days. Just keep the dressing separate to maintain the freshness of the greens. Enjoy it as a quick lunch or snack!

Can I use canned beets instead of fresh?

While fresh beets are ideal for this Roasted Beet & Pear Salad Bowl, canned beets can work in a pinch. Just rinse them well and slice them before adding to the salad. However, the flavor and texture won’t be quite the same.

Is this salad gluten-free?

Yes! This Roasted Beet & Pear Salad Bowl is naturally gluten-free, making it a great option for those with gluten sensitivities. Just double-check any additional toppings or dressings you might add!

Ingredients

Scale
  • 3 medium beets
  • 2 tsp olive oil (for roasting)
  • 2 ripe pears, cut into thick wedges
  • 1 tbsp butter
  • 1 tbsp honey
  • 4 cups arugula (or spring mix)
  • 1/2 cup crumbled blue cheese (or feta)
  • 1/3 cup pistachios, chopped
  • 1 small rosemary sprig (for the top)

Instructions

  1. Heat oven to 400°F.
  2. Rub beets with olive oil. Wrap in foil. Roast 45–60 minutes until fork-tender.
  3. Cool a bit. Rub skins off. Cut beets into big wedges.
  4. In a skillet, melt butter. Cook pear wedges 2–3 minutes per side until golden.
  5. Drizzle pears with honey. Cook 30 seconds more.
  6. Add arugula to a bowl. Pile on beets and warm pears.
  7. Top with blue cheese, pistachios, and a rosemary sprig.

Notes

  • For the photo look: Use blue cheese (not feta).
  • For extra shine: Add a small drizzle of balsamic glaze.
  • Swap: Walnuts or pecans instead of pistachios.
